Many states have their own lotteries. For instance, the New Hampshire lottery started operations in 1964. Today, it offers a variety of draw games, including Mega Millions and Powerball. The proceeds from this lottery program benefit state programs, including education, debt services, and retired employee benefits. In addition, the lottery in Delaware donates a portion of its profits to the state’s general fund.

In recent years, Michigan has been the model for success in online lottery sales. The state offers electronic scratch-off tickets and jackpot game tickets for sale online. However, online lottery sales have not impacted physical lottery sales. In fact, the retail lottery in Michigan continues to set sales records. For example, sales of online lottery tickets in the state were above $8 million 18 months after they launched.

While lotteries are popular today, they have a history dating back centuries. In the 17th century, lotteries were common in the Netherlands, where they were used to raise funds for the poor. As a result, they became a popular alternative to taxes. The first lottery in France was held in 1539. It was known as the Loterie Royale and was authorized by the Edict of Chateaurenard. The first lottery in Europe was a disaster. Ticket prices were high, and the social classes were opposed. In the following two centuries, lottery games were banned in France, although they were tolerated in certain areas.

Lotteries were widely used in colonial America, where more than 200 lotteries were conducted. The money raised helped build roads, libraries, and colleges. Some lottery funds even supported the construction of bridges and canals. During the French and Indian Wars, several colonies used lottery funds to fund public projects. There are lottery apps available for mobile devices. The New Hampshire iLottery launched in late 2018 and offers instant win games as well as tickets to major lottery drawings. These are similar to the scratch-off tickets you can buy in gas stations, but are played online. In addition to playing the lottery games online, players can purchase Mega Millions and Powerball tickets in batches of up to 100. Purchasing tickets in this way allows them to participate in as many draws as possible.
